Application
This product is applicable to AC rated voltage U0/U is the control cable for fixed laying in control, monitoring circuit and protection circuit of (U0/U) 0.6/1kV and below.

Construction
● Conductor: Copper, class 1, 2, solid, stranded round conductor
● Insulation: Cross-linked polyethylene XLPE
● Filler: Non-hygroscopic material
● Binder: Non-hygroscopic material
● Inner sheath: Polyvinyl chloride PVC
● Armour: Galvanized steel tape 
● Outer sheath: Polyvinyl chloride PVC

Chaircteritics
Good electrical and mechanical properties. Resistance to abrasion, moisture and sunlight. Adequate resistance to oil and abrasion.

Specification
IEC 60228 Conductors of Insulate Cables 
IEC 60502-1 Power Cables with Extruded Insulation and Their Accessories for Rated Voltages from 1kV(Um=1.2kV) up to 30kV(Um=36kV) – Part 1: Cables for Rated Voltages of 1kV (Um=1.2kV) and 3kV(Um=3.6kV)
